Custom Quatro 7'8" x 27", 118 liters. I asked for an oversized Goya Custom 4 w paper thin rails and that's what I received.
I use the board for flukey and light side to side off conditions. My two fav spots are next to some high profile jetties where wind in the takeoff zone is often unreliable. Sometimes water starting my smaller boards is a long wait and up-hauling is the only option, after several sessions, she's a keeper. Keith added a more pronounced rolled V and slightly more rocker than my Custom 4's, rails are paper thin like a 70-80 liter Custom 4. My first session was a 20 degree side-off day, 7-18 kts, waist to rib high waves. Slogged out, tacked, trolled for a set wave and the first hard bottom turn and off the top had me smiling. I've since had it out in head high semi-close out beach breaks and she loves it.
